Yahoo Lowers Minimum Bids on Keywords, Increase Your PPC Profits

Posted 11th March 2009 at 07:45 AM by Chris Monty

Yahoo has taken a step to help out marketers who might be suffering in this terrible economy.

The company has announced that it has reduced the minimum bids on many search terms in Yahoo Sponsored Search.
